WebThe predominant and most comprehensive way to protect against CSRF attacks is to use the Synchronizer Token Pattern . This solution is to ensure that each HTTP request requires, in addition to our session cookie, a secure random generated value called a CSRF token be present in the HTTP request.

A CSRF token is a secure random token (e.g., synchronizer token or challenge token) that is used to prevent CSRF attacks. The token needs to be unique per user session and should be of large random value to make it difficult to guess. greenacre bansteadWebApr 7, 2024 · CSRF is a form of confused deputy attack: when a forged request from the browser is sent to a web server that leverages the victim’s authentication.
